ChatGPT 3.5. This is the free version of ChatGPT that came out in November 2022. It’s very fast but it’s not connected to the internet. If you ask it to look up anything beyond 2021, it will get it wrong (and may even lie about it).
ChatGPT 4.0. This is the new version of ChatGPT, available for a fee. It’s very powerful and the most capable of the models. It’s also not connected to the internet, but it tends to be more accurate about what it knows and what it doesn’t.
Bing AI. This LLM is connected to the internet. If you ask it to look something up, it will produce links to online content. In “Creative Mode,” it uses the same advanced AI model as ChatGPT 4.0. “Balanced” and “Precise” mode results are not as good for most teaching tasks, as they use less powerful models.
Google Bard.(Now Gemini) Google’s LLM is not connected to the internet and is not as good as the other models. Future versions may be more powerful.
Anthropic Claude. This model is also not connected to the internet, but it is very good at writing tasks, though it’s not as popular as the others.
Source: Mollick, E. & L. Mollick. (2023, May 2).Let ChatGPT Be Your Teaching Assistant.
